数据库关系模式有什么作用?

网友投稿 859 2023-12-21

数据库关系模式是数据库中用来描述数据之间关联关系的一种结构。它为数据库提供了逻辑和物理结构的定义,并决定了数据如何存储、访问和操作。在数据库管理系统中,关系模式是一个非常重要的概念,它具有以下几个作用:

数据库关系模式有什么作用?


1. 数据一致性和完整性

关系模式通过定义实体之间的关系和约束条件,可以确保数据的一致性和完整性。通过定义主键、外键和其他约束,可以防止数据的冗余和不一致,保证数据的准确性和完整性。


2. 数据存储和访问优化

关系模式定义了数据库中数据的物理存储方式,包括数据表的分布、索引的构建等。通过合理设计的关系模式,可以提高数据的存储效率和访问性能。例如,将经常一起查询的数据存储在同一张表中,可以减少查询的时间和成本。


3. 数据的独立性和可扩展性

关系模式使得数据的独立性和可扩展性成为可能。通过将数据分解成不同的关系表,并通过关系连接将其关联起来,可以实现数据的模块化和可扩展。当需要修改数据库结构时,只需要对相应的关系模式进行调整,而不会对整个数据库产生影响。


4. 数据的安全性和权限控制

关系模式提供了对数据库中数据的安全性和权限控制。通过定义用户角色、权限和安全约束,可以确保只有授权用户能够对数据库进行访问和操作。这有效地保护了数据的安全性和机密性。


5. 数据的一致性维护和更新

关系模式允许对数据库中的数据进行一致性维护和更新。通过关系连接和触发器等机制,可以实现数据的自动更新和一致性维护。例如,在关系模式中定义了两个表之间的外键关系,当更新主表时,可以自动更新关联的从表,保持数据的一致性。


综上所述,数据库关系模式在数据库管理系统中起到了至关重要的作用。它不仅能够保证数据的一致性和完整性,还可以优化数据的存储和访问效率,实现数据的独立性和可扩展性,提供数据的安全性和权限控制,以及实现数据的一致性维护和更新。因此,在设计和管理数据库时,合理使用关系模式是至关重要的。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:PingCAP与教育部教育管理信息中心合作,推动普惠教育数字化转型
下一篇:云原生数据库水平拓展,实现高性能和扩容能力
相关文章